These exquisitely embroidered green velvet hangings – needlework bed hangings held at Oxburgh Hall in Norfolk – are connected with two of the most fascinating figures of the 16th century – Mary, Queens of Scots and Elizabeth, Countess of Shrewsbury (aka Bess of Hardwick). They were worked during Mary’s long captivity in England, for most of which she was under the care of Bess’s husband, the Earl of Shrewsbury. This little booklet looks at their history, symbolism and workmanship.
